Of the components that make up one's total energy expenditure, which is controlled by the person?

Total daily energy expenditure (TDEE) represents calories burned vs calories consumed or the total number of calories you burn for energy each day. It consists of three main components:

1. Resting metabolic rate (RMR) or Basal metabolic rate (BMR)- It is the energy which is associated with the maintenance of major body functions.

<span>2. The thermic effect of activity (TEA) or <span>Activity thermogenesis- It is the </span>energy expenditure due to physical work, muscular activity or physical exercise and it is controlled by a person.</span>

<span>3. The thermic effect of feeding (TEF) or Thermogenic foods-It is the energy expenditure after several meals and<span> it refers to calories used to digest different kind of foods you eat.</span></span>
